电池储能系统功率稳定的非线性控制方法

摘    要:建立了电池储能系统的数学模型,基于微分几何理论,充分考虑控制对象的非线性特点,设计了非线性控制策略,对电池储能系统的输出目标实现稳定控制.仿真结果表明:设计的非线性控制策略具有很好的动态性能,可以有效保持负载功率的稳定,同时也能减少由于干扰引起的母线电压降落.
